Sociology is the 20th most popular major in the country with 37,747 degrees awarded in 2019-2020.
Across Florida, there were 1,088 sociology gra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the doctor’s degree level specifically, there were 24 sociology graduates with average earnings and debt of $65,671 and $120,169 respectively.
This year’s “Best Value Sociology Schools for a Doctorate in Florida For Those Making $48-$75k” ranking analyzed 5 colleges that offered a degree in sociology. The schools that top this list are recognized because they have great sociology programs and cost less that schools of similar quality.

Top 5 Best Value Doctor’s Degree Colleges for Sociology (Income $48-$75k) in Florida
You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end University of Florida. The school came in at #1 for the Best Value Sociology Schools for a Doctorate in Florida For Those Making $48-$75k. This large school is located in Gainesville, Florida, and it awarded 4 doctorate’s sociology degrees in 2019-2020.
UF also made our “Best Sociology Doctor’s Degree Schools in Florida” list, coming in at #1. Average graduate tuition and fees at UF are $30,130, but you may pay more or less depending on your major.
Out of the 5 schools in the Best Value Sociology Schools for a Doctorate in Florida For Those Making $48-$75k that were part of this year’s ranking, University of Central Florida landed the #2 spot on the list. University of Central Florida is a large public school situated in Orlando, Florida. It awarded 7 doctorate’s sociology degrees in 2019-2020.
UCF not only placed well in this ranking. It is also #4 on our “Best Sociology Doctor’s Degree Schools in Florida” list. Although you might pay more or less depending on your area of study, average graduate tuition and fees at UCF are $28,657.
Out of the 5 schools in the Best Value Sociology Schools for a Doctorate in Florida For Those Making $48-$75k that were part of this year’s ranking, University of South Florida - Main Campus landed the #3 spot on the list. This large school is located in Tampa, Florida, and it awarded 4 doctorate’s sociology degrees in 2019-2020.
USF Tampa not only placed well in this ranking. It is also #3 on our “Best Sociology Doctor’s Degree Schools in Florida” list. Although you might pay more or less depending on your area of study, average graduate tuition and fees at USF Tampa are $21,126.
You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Florida State University. The school came in at #4 for the Best Value Sociology Schools for a Doctorate in Florida For Those Making $48-$75k. This large school is located in Tallahassee, Florida, and it awarded 7 doctorate’s sociology degrees in 2019-2020.
Florida State did well in our major quality rankings, too. It placed #2 on our “Best Sociology Doctor’s Degree Schools in Florida” list. Average graduate tuition and fees at Florida State are $26,707, but you may pay more or less depending on your major.
You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end University of Miami. The school came in at #5 for the Best Value Sociology Schools for a Doctorate in Florida For Those Making $48-$75k. University of Miami is a fairly large private not-for-profit school situated in Coral Gables, Florida. It awarded 2 doctorate’s sociology degrees in 2019-2020.
As a testament to the quality of education offered at U Miami, the school also landed the #2 spot in our “Best Sociology Doctor’s Degree Schools in Florida” ranking. Although you might pay more or less depending on your area of study, average graduate tuition and fees at U Miami are $40,220.
